From the nursery rhyme 'Rain, Rain, Go Away' to Sylvia Plath's 'Black Rook inRainy Weather', from Ralph Waldo Emerson's 'A Snowy Day' to AmandaGorman's 'Earthrise', there is a weather poem for every day of the year. You canslip into a poem to dream of better weather (whether to you that means snow, rainor sun) or revel in a mirroring of what is currently going on outside of your window.

With contributions from classic and contemporary poets alike, there is all sorts ofweather to be found; some favourites as well as some you may not even haveheard of. With a selection of poems stretching across the globe and centuries, you're sure to find a weather poem to cast some sunlight on your day.
